[4]Pseudorotaxanes with Remarkable Self-Sorting Selectivities

posted on 2011-09-02, 00:00 authored by Wei Jiang, Dominik Sattler, Kari Rissanen, Christoph A. Schalley
The synthesis and characterization of several self-assembled [4]pseudorotaxanes is reported, some of which form in a programmed way based on two similar yet orthogonal crown ether/secondary ammonium ion binding motifs. A preference for the formation of a [4]pseudorotaxane with an antiparallel rather than parallel alignment of crown ether building blocks is observed even in the absence of such orthogonal binding sites, when a homodivalent axle is used.
